Frederick Shine Obituary

SHINE, Frederick P., Jr. "Ted" Of Quincy, formerly of Brookline on November 21, 2011. Loving father of Christine M. Shine of San Diego, CA., Wendy E. Zitter and her husband Steven of East Bridgewater and Nicole Shine of Braintree. Dear brother of Patricia F. Walsh and her husband Joseph of Brookline. Cherished grandfather to his three grandchildren, Olivia Angelina Zitter and Hayley and Kyra Shine. Devoted companion of Judy Misner of Quincy. Also survived by his niece and nephew, Joanne M. and Stephen J. Walsh both of Brookline. Funeral from the Bell-O'Dea Funeral Home, 376 Washington St., BROOKLINE, Saturday morning at 9:10 followed by a Funeral Mass in St. Mary of the Assumption Church, Brookline at 10:00. Relatives and friends are kindly invited. Visiting hours in the funeral home on Friday from 4 - 8. Interment St. Joseph Cemetery. In lieu of flowers donations made to the American Heart Assoc., 20 Speen St., Framingham, MA. 01701 or www.americanheart.org would be appreciated.
